Alhaji Adamu Aliero was born in Aliero, Aliero Local Government Area of Kebbi State (then part of the Northern Region), Adamu received his primary education at an Islamic school. His elementary education commenced in 1965 at Aliero Town Planning School. He then attended the Government Secondary School in Koko and graduated in 1976.
This was followed by admission into the School of Basic Studies at Ahmadu Bello University, where he enrolled in the Interim Joint Matriculation Board (IJMB) certificate program. He began undergraduate studies in 1977 and graduated with a Bachelors of Science degree Political Science in 1980.
In 1981, Aliero began his working career as an administrative officer at the College of Education in Sokoto and joined the Nigeria Customs and Excise Service in the same year. In 1997, he voluntarily resigned from the Customs and Excise Service and went into the private business sector, dealing in export and import trade.
His political career began in 1998 when, running on the platform of the now defunct United Nigeria Congress Party (UNCP), he contested and won a Senate seat representing the Kebbi Central constituency but the results of the election were annulled soon after they were announced. In 2007, following the General Abdulsalam Abubakar transition programme Alhaji adamu Aliero contested and won the governorship seat of Kebbi State and was sworn in on 29 May 1999. Aliero was re-elected in 2003 for a second four-year term. In 2007 Adamu Aliero contested and won the Senate Seat to represent Kebbi State Central Constituency.
ADAMU ALEIRO BECOMES NEW FCT MINISTER
Alhaji Muhammadu Adamu Aliero has been appointed the new Minister of the FCTA. Adamu Aliero, a former Governor of Kebbi State from 1999 -2007 was serving as a Senator representing Kebbi Central constituency before his present appointment.
